**RSScrawler v.2.3.1**
Projekt von https://github.com/rix1337
Enthält Code von:
https://github.com/dmitryint
https://github.com/zapp-brannigan
https://github.com/Gutz-Pilz
https://github.com/bharnett
DSM
unbekannt (getestet auf DSM 6.0.2-8451 Update 7)
Unterstützte DS und RS
unbekannt (getestete auf DS: DS214play und DS415+)
Paketstatus
Es wird vorerst kein Paket geben, falls Neutron wieder aktiv ist kann er dies gerne erledigen oder vieleicht finde ich Zeit eines zu erstellen.
Welche Voraussetzungen gibt es ?
Python 2.7
Java 8 offizielle Version oder die Version die Filebot empfiehlt
JDownloader 2
Funktionsweise
Der RSScrawler holt von 2 Seiten entsprechende Informationen und speichert diese im Folderwatch-Format für JDownloader. Einigen von euch dürfte diese Funktion von pyload bekannt sein.
Um das ganze zu konfigurieren stellt der Entwickler ein Webinterface bereit. Die Einstellungen von RSScrawler erfolgen über den integrierten Webserver.
Installation
SSH Verbindung als Admin
für temporäre Rootrechte (ab DSM 6, bei DSM 5 könnt ihr direkt als Root SSH machen)
Zum JDownloader Ordner wechseln
Ordner folderwatch erstellen
Rechte des Ordners anpassen
Die Ordnerüberwachung aktivieren und einstellen. Hinweise hierzu
Das Installationsskript herunterladen
Das Script per chmod
ausführbar machen.
Das Installationsskript ausführen (su muss weiterhin aktiv sein):
Option 2) für Synology wählen.
Nachdem das Script die notwendigen Pakete installiert hat, müssen der Pfad des JDownloaders (Version 2, mit folderwatch Unterverzeichnis), sowie der gewünschte Port des Webservers angegeben werden.
Standard Pfad des JDownloaders: /volume1/@appstore/JDownloader/
Standadart Port des Webinterfaces: 9090 Port muss nur geändert werden, wenn ihr bereits etwas anderes auf diesem Port am laufen habt.
Danach ist der RSScrawler einsatzbereit und startet direkt.
Zu erledigen nach der Installation
Nun muss noch dafür gesorgt werden das dieses Script immer läuft
Dazu gehen wir zum Aufgabenplaner und erfassen einen neuen Task
Geplante Aufgabe > Benutzerdefiniertes Script
Vorgang: RSScrawler
Benutzer: root
Zeitplan so belassen oder anpassen
Aufgabeneinestellung Befehl ausführen > python /volume1/@appstore/RSScrawler-master/RSScrawler.py
Viel Spass
FAQ
Wiki des Entwicklers: zum Wiki
Wird nach und nach erstellt
Updates in naher Zukunft?
Testet das Paket ausgiebig, Verbesserungswünsche nehme ich gerne entgegen.
Vorschläge bezüglich Autostart des Scripts und euere DSM Version + Model gerne als Kommentar hinterlassen.
Viel Spass mit der neuen Version
Projekt von https://github.com/rix1337
Enthält Code von:
https://github.com/dmitryint
https://github.com/zapp-brannigan
https://github.com/Gutz-Pilz
https://github.com/bharnett
DSM
unbekannt (getestet auf DSM 6.0.2-8451 Update 7)
Unterstützte DS und RS
unbekannt (getestete auf DS: DS214play und DS415+)
Paketstatus
Es wird vorerst kein Paket geben, falls Neutron wieder aktiv ist kann er dies gerne erledigen oder vieleicht finde ich Zeit eines zu erstellen.
Welche Voraussetzungen gibt es ?
Python 2.7
Java 8 offizielle Version oder die Version die Filebot empfiehlt
JDownloader 2
Funktionsweise
Der RSScrawler holt von 2 Seiten entsprechende Informationen und speichert diese im Folderwatch-Format für JDownloader. Einigen von euch dürfte diese Funktion von pyload bekannt sein.
Um das ganze zu konfigurieren stellt der Entwickler ein Webinterface bereit. Die Einstellungen von RSScrawler erfolgen über den integrierten Webserver.
Installation
SSH Verbindung als Admin
Rich (BBCode):
sudo su
Zum JDownloader Ordner wechseln
Rich (BBCode):
cd /volume1/@appstore/JDownloader
Ordner folderwatch erstellen
Rich (BBCode):
mkdir folderwatch
Rechte des Ordners anpassen
Rich (BBCode):
chmod -R 777 /volume1/@appstore/JDownloader/folderwatch/
Die Ordnerüberwachung aktivieren und einstellen. Hinweise hierzu
Das Installationsskript herunterladen
Rich (BBCode):
wget https://raw.githubusercontent.com/rix1337/RSScrawler/master/setup.sh
Das Script per chmod
Rich (BBCode):
+x setup.sh
Das Installationsskript ausführen (su muss weiterhin aktiv sein):
Rich (BBCode):
bash setup.sh
Option 2) für Synology wählen.
Nachdem das Script die notwendigen Pakete installiert hat, müssen der Pfad des JDownloaders (Version 2, mit folderwatch Unterverzeichnis), sowie der gewünschte Port des Webservers angegeben werden.
Standard Pfad des JDownloaders: /volume1/@appstore/JDownloader/
Standadart Port des Webinterfaces: 9090 Port muss nur geändert werden, wenn ihr bereits etwas anderes auf diesem Port am laufen habt.
Danach ist der RSScrawler einsatzbereit und startet direkt.
Zu erledigen nach der Installation
Nun muss noch dafür gesorgt werden das dieses Script immer läuft
Dazu gehen wir zum Aufgabenplaner und erfassen einen neuen Task
Geplante Aufgabe > Benutzerdefiniertes Script
Vorgang: RSScrawler
Benutzer: root
Zeitplan so belassen oder anpassen
Aufgabeneinestellung Befehl ausführen > python /volume1/@appstore/RSScrawler-master/RSScrawler.py
Viel Spass
FAQ
Wiki des Entwicklers: zum Wiki
Wird nach und nach erstellt
Updates in naher Zukunft?
rix1377
Updates gibt es vorerst keine mehr, da das Programm (endlich) für meine Zwecke Feature Complete ist, ich selbst möchte also kaum noch Funktionen umsetzten; auch aus Zeitmangel
Trotzdem kommt bestimmt irgendwann eine Form von API, damit man bspw. PlexRequests/Ombi anbinden kann.
Testet das Paket ausgiebig, Verbesserungswünsche nehme ich gerne entgegen.
Vorschläge bezüglich Autostart des Scripts und euere DSM Version + Model gerne als Kommentar hinterlassen.
Viel Spass mit der neuen Version
Zuletzt bearbeitet: